law of cosines states that f^2 = t^2 + p^2 - 2tp cos(F)

so f^2 = 5^2 + 7^2 - 2*5*7*cos(175)

f^2 = 74 - (-69.7336)

f^2 = 143.7336

f = 11.9889

which rounds to 12
